Team Permissions
Understanding team permissions and access control
Game Launcher Cloud uses a role-based permission system to control what team members can do with shared apps, launchers, and news.
Permission Levels
Owner (Level 5)
Full Control - Complete access to everything
✅ Create, edit, delete all content
✅ Manage team members
✅ Modify billing and subscriptions
✅ Delete apps, launchers, and news
✅ Configure all settings
✅ Access sensitive data
Admin (Level 4)
Administrative Access - Manage content and team
✅ Create, edit, delete content
✅ Invite and remove team members
✅ Upload builds
✅ Deploy launchers
✅ Publish news
❌ Cannot delete apps or launchers
❌ Cannot modify billing
Editor (Level 3)
Content Management - Edit existing content
✅ Edit apps, launchers, and news
✅ Upload images
✅ Modify settings
❌ Cannot delete content
❌ Cannot upload builds
❌ Cannot deploy launchers
❌ Cannot manage team
Developer (Level 2)
Build Access - Upload and manage builds
✅ Upload game builds
✅ Edit build configurations
✅ View analytics
❌ Cannot modify app settings
❌ Cannot delete content
❌ Cannot deploy launchers
Viewer (Level 1)
Read-Only Access - View content only
✅ View apps, launchers, and news
✅ View analytics dashboards
❌ Cannot modify anything
❌ Cannot upload content

How Permissions Work
UI Elements
The interface automatically adjusts based on your permissions:
Disabled Buttons - Actions you cannot perform are grayed out
Hidden Options - Some features are hidden if you lack access
Permission Alerts - Clear messages explain why actions are blocked
Demo Content
Special Rule: Demo content can only be modified by platform owners, regardless of your role in other content.

User Storage Management
Storage Breakdown
View detailed storage usage by category:
Apps - Game build storage
Launchers - Launcher build storage
News - News images and media
Profile - Profile images and assets
Accessing Storage Breakdown:
Navigate to Dashboard → Overview
Locate the storage card
Click View Breakdown to expand details
Storage Limits
Each plan includes specific storage limits:
Real-time usage tracking
Notifications when approaching limits
Automatic reset each billing cycle
View Limits: See your storage quota and usage in Dashboard → Overview → Storage
Build Limit Exceeded
When you reach your build upload limit:
Further uploads are blocked
Email notification sent
Clear error message with usage details
Countdown shows when limits reset
Resolution Options:
Wait for Reset - Limits reset at the end of your billing cycle
Upgrade Plan - Increase your limits immediately
Delete Old Builds - Free up space by removing outdated builds
Admin Features
User Storage Inspection
Admins can view storage breakdown for any user:
Detailed category breakdown
Usage trends and patterns
Delete content with optional reason
Delete Confirmation
When deleting user content, admins must:
Confirm the action
Optionally provide a reason
Action is logged for audit trail

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I have multiple Owners? A: Yes, but it's recommended to limit Owner roles for security. Owners have full access including billing.
Q: What happens if I exceed storage limits? A: You'll receive notifications and won't be able to upload new builds until you free up space or upgrade your plan.
Q: Can Developers deploy launchers? A: No, only Admin and Owner roles can deploy launchers to ensure controlled releases.
Q: Why can't I edit demo content? A: Demo content is managed by the platform to ensure consistent quality for all users exploring the system.
Q: How do I change a team member's role? A: Navigate to Team Settings, find the member, and select their new role. Only Admins and Owners can change roles.
